		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Yeah, we called her Bloody Mary when we were kids too.  I think I mentioned it on the air one time, but we were supposed to go into the Boys Room and chant her name while standing against the reflective tile wall.  If you did it enough times, she would appear in the reflection, standing in the bathroom behind you, reaching for you . . .  or in my case, mocking you for wetting your pants.</p>
